What Do the Abbreviations Mean in a Bra Cup Crochet Pattern?

Abbreviations in bra cup crochet patterns are used to simplify the instructions, making it easier for crocheters to follow without becoming overwhelmed by details. Common abbreviations include ‘ch’ for chain, ‘sc’ for single crochet, and ‘dc’ for double crochet, among others. Understanding these terms is essential for accurately interpreting the pattern and achieving the desired results in any crochet project.

By becoming familiar with these abbreviations, crocheters can navigate through intricate bra cup designs with greater ease. Each abbreviation serves as shorthand, facilitating quicker comprehension of complex techniques such as increases, decreases, and stitch variations often found in these specialized patterns. For example, ‘inc’ refers to an increase, while ‘dec’ signifies a decrease, both of which are important for shaping the cup portion.

A complete list of common crochet abbreviations includes terms like:

  • ‘sl st’ for slip stitch
  • ‘tr’ for treble crochet
  • ‘rp’ for repeat

Mastering these essentials can lead to more successful and satisfying outcomes, transforming simple yarn into a beautifully crafted piece.

How Do You Adjust the Size of a Bra Cup Crochet Pattern?

Adjusting the size of a bra cup crochet pattern is important for achieving a custom fit that accommodates individual body types. To resize a pattern, crocheters can modify the stitch count and the number of rows while ensuring the overall shape and structure of the bra cup are maintained. Understanding bra sizing can assist in determining the necessary adjustments for a proper fit.

For example, to increase the size of a bra cup, one can add stitches to the foundation chain and introduce additional rows, making sure the curvature remains consistent for comfort and support. Conversely, to decrease the size, reducing the number of stitches and strategically shortening rows can help reshape the cup without compromising its integrity.

It is also essential to consider the yarn weight and stitch type, as these factors influence the elasticity and drape of the finished product. Incorporating techniques like the increase-and-decrease method or adjusting the tension can lead to tailored results, ultimately creating a well-crafted piece that meets specific sizing needs.

What Are Some Common Mistakes to Avoid in Bra Cup Crochet Patterns?

Avoiding common mistakes when crocheting bra cups is essential for achieving a polished and well-fitting final product.

Many individuals who take on this project often underestimate the importance of precise gauge swatches, which can lead to sizing discrepancies that affect comfort and wearability. Failing to thoroughly review and follow pattern instructions can cause confusion, resulting in crooked seams or uneven stitches. It is also common for crocheters to misinterpret hook sizes or yarn types, which can lead to additional complications.

To address these challenges, it is advisable to measure gauge swatches consistently and consult various crochet resources for further information on the required materials. Taking the time to double-check each step in the crochet pattern can help ensure that the finished piece not only fits well but also highlights the beautiful crochet techniques used.

Can I use a Bra Cup Crochet Pattern to create a functional bra?

Yes, a Bra Cup Crochet Pattern can be used to create a functional bra. However, it’s important to keep in mind the support and structure that a bra typically provides may not be achieved through crochet alone. It’s recommended to use the cups as part of a bra-making project or to add them to an existing bra for added decoration.
